How much is a round-trip flight from Hartford to Quintana Roo?

Flight prices are below average for this route right now.

Flights to Quintana Roo from Hartford usually cost between $392 and $497 in October.
The lowest price found in the past 5 days was $322 on JetBlue (Oct 27-Nov 4).

Can I save money by flying with a layover from Hartford to Quintana Roo?

No, with an average price for the route of $518, prices are generally cheapest when you fly direct.

What is the cheapest month to fly from Hartford to Quintana Roo?

The cheapest month for flights from Hartford to Quintana Roo is September, when tickets cost $428 (return) on average. On the other hand, the most expensive months are April and November, when the average cost of round-trip tickets is $540 and $539 respectively.

How far in advance should I book a flight from Hartford to Quintana Roo?

To get a below average price on the flight from Hartford to Quintana Roo, you should book around 2 weeks before departure, which saves you about 20% compared to booking last minute. For the absolute cheapest price, our data suggests you should book 25 weeks before departure.

  • What is the Hacker Fare option on flights from Hartford to Quintana Roo?

    Hacker Fares allow you to combine one-way tickets in order to save you money over a traditional round-trip ticket. You could then fly from Hartford to Quintana Roo with an airline and back with another airline.

  • What is KAYAK's "flexible dates" feature and why should I care when looking for a flight from Hartford to Quintana Roo?

    Sometimes travel dates aren't set in stone. If your preferred travel dates have some wiggle room, flexible dates will show you all the options when flying from Hartford to Quintana Roo up to 3 days before/after your preferred dates. You can then pick the flights that suit you best.
